Output 08b60164d1701c8d8e53e126059a871c00a1c75da5fde7e7b38fc15a8bb869f0:0

value
2148941735
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93dc8a06372f7cf878ab6f74837e0e4d2c36bfe6 OP_EQUALVERIFY OP_CHECKSIG
address
1EUpXXeQLnXA78sPK2DM4DqfDaatMm2QkB
transaction
08b60164d1701c8d8e53e126059a871c00a1c75da5fde7e7b38fc15a8bb869f0
spent
true